When we talk about custom software, we refer to systems designed specifically for each business's processes and needs. Unlike generic software, they require personalized validations that change with every new feature or update. This is where test automation makes a difference: instead of relying on scattered QA teams running manual scripts — with the risk of omissions or delays — automated test suites are triggered on every commit or deployment. This not only accelerates deliveries but also allows remote teams to stay synchronized regardless of location.

The hybrid environment imposes additional demands. Infrastructure must be hosted in the cloud to guarantee permanent availability. That is why cloud AWS/Azure has become the backbone of modern testing strategies. By deploying ephemeral test environments on providers like AWS or Azure, developers can run full integration and regression suites without relying on local machines. Security, another critical aspect of remote work, is addressed through cybersecurity processes integrated into testing. It is not enough for the application to work; it must do so securely, protecting sensitive data even when developers access from uncontrolled networks. Automated tests include pentesting scenarios, authentication verification, and access controls, all executed continuously. Artificial intelligence is also revolutionizing automated testing. AI agents can analyze logs, detect failure patterns, and even generate test cases automatically. For example, a trained agent can observe application behavior in production and identify which functionalities should be tested more heavily. This reduces test design time and improves coverage. Business analytics also plays a key role. When running automated tests, vast volumes of data on performance, errors, and response times are generated. Integrating BI / Power BI allows this data to be visualized in dashboards accessible to the entire team, even across different time zones. Decision-makers can make informed choices about quality, prioritize fixes, and measure the impact of each release. From a business perspective, test automation reduces costs associated with late-stage errors. A defect found in production can cost up to ten times more than if caught early. By automating, companies accelerate feedback and minimize risks. Additionally, QA staff can focus on higher-value tasks, such as analyzing complex scenarios or improving user experience.
